Centuries ago, the original cannabis concentrates were made using hand-pressed hashes, with communities on the Indian subcontinent using their hands to make charas. To use modern lingo, these were solventless concentrates, not all that different from products that consumers are finding on dispensary shelves today. And cannabis.

As consumers become more knowledgeable about cannabis concentrates, solventless extracts like rosin are gaining in popularity. Rosin is a type of solventless cannabis extraction with a texture similar to honey or thick hashoil. You can also melt rosin to add to vape oils or edibles. What is Rosin? Types of Rosin Presses.

710-friendly refers to hashoil , but it also refers more broadly to any form of cannabis concentrate, including: Wax Shatter Crumble Budder Live resin. If a person is 710-friendly, that means they use concentrates and enjoy dabbing. If a shop is 710-friendly, they sell concentrates or dab equipment there.

The rise of new ways of making hash, as well as cleaning up dirty hash, mean that the old tricks don’t always work. Thanks to ‘color remediation column (CRC) technology’ or ‘CRC tech’ or ‘CRC’ for short—the color of an oil extract is no longer a guarantee of its quality or source.
